Cuttings:

Cuttings offer a potentially more viable method for propagating Abuta panamensis.

Challenges: The success of stem cuttings depends heavily on providing optimal environmental conditions. Abuta panamensis cuttings can be prone to fungal diseases and rot if humidity and moisture levels are not carefully managed.

Practical Tips: Semi-hardwood cuttings taken during late summer or early autumn show some promise. These cuttings, approximately 4-6 inches long, should be taken from actively growing stems. The lower leaves should be removed to reduce water loss, and the cut ends dipped in rooting hormone. Planting in a well-draining medium, such as a mix of perlite and peat moss, kept consistently moist but not waterlogged, under high humidity (e.g., using a propagation dome or plastic bag), is crucial. Bottom heat can also significantly improve rooting success.

Rewards: Successful propagation from cuttings offers a relatively quick way to increase the number of plants, preserving the genetic characteristics of the mother plant. This is particularly useful for maintaining desirable traits within a specific cultivar.

Division:

Division is unlikely to be a successful propagation method for Abuta panamensis. This vine typically has a less robust root system compared to plants that readily propagate through division. Attempts at division may damage the plant significantly, resulting in the death of both parent and offspring.

Tissue Culture:

Tissue culture represents a potentially promising, albeit complex and specialized, method for propagating Abuta panamensis.

Challenges: Tissue culture requires a sterile laboratory environment, specialized equipment, and a deep understanding of plant tissue culture techniques. Establishing a suitable growth medium for Abuta panamensis and overcoming potential contamination issues are significant hurdles.

Practical Tips: Aseptic techniques are paramount. The use of appropriate growth regulators and a carefully controlled environment are essential for promoting shoot multiplication and root development.

Rewards: Tissue culture permits the rapid production of large numbers of genetically identical plants, facilitating both mass propagation and clonal preservation. This method allows for the propagation of plants that might be difficult or impossible to propagate by other means.
